A: Only if you are 100% certain it was originally a binary BDB wallet. If it was a plain text file, renaming it will not magically turn it into a valid wallet. Bitcoin Core will just crash or throw an error.
Importing foreign keys into your primary wallet applications can compromise your entire software ecosystem. Keep testing infrastructure fully isolated from your actual assets.

November 21 holds no specific significance in Bitcoin’s history (e.g., not a halving date, major hack, or Satoshi event). Scammers frequently use random dates to simulate authenticity.
